
Geraldine Marie Zandi passed away on Saturday, September 27, 2014, in Greenwich, Connecticut. Known as Geri, she was born in Chicago, Illinois on September 29, 1913, the oldest daughter of Mary Lillian Beach and John E. Beach. She grew up and attended schools in Chicago and married Joseph B. Zandi. Joseph shortly thereafter enlisted in the U.S. Army and served in Europe during WWII. Upon his return, they lived in Chicago and later moved to Munster, Indiana, a nearby suburb. They had one daughter, Mary Jo Zandy, and a son, John Gerald Zandy. The family lived in their home on Hawthorne Drive, across from Wicker Park, for many years. Sometime after Joseph’s death in 1997, Geri moved to Hartsfield Village where she lived for ten years. In 2010, she moved to New York and then Connecticut to be closer to her son in Connecticut and daughter in New York.
She is survived by her daughter Mary Jo Zandy of New York City and son John G. Zandy and his wife Patricia Zandy, her grandchildren Emily Zandy and Katy Atlas and her husband Chad Atlas, and their son Dylan Bear Atlas, born this past summer. She is survived by her beloved sister Marceil Gervais. She was preceded in death by her husband and her brother John Beach.
Geraldine Zandi will be remembered for her winning smile, her optimism, her kindness to others and her love of family. She will be greatly missed by all of those whose lives she touched.
